Picoliter Microinjector The PLI-100A picoinjector reliably delivers injections from femtoliters to nanoliters through micropipettes by applying a regulated pressure for a digitally set period of time. Femtoliter to microliter injections Digital readouts for injection count, time, and pressure Reliable optically encoded circuit for setting injection time 5 pressures: inject, balance, clear, fill, and hold Details Whether you need to do large injections into capillaries or very small injections into mammalian nuclei, the PLI-100A is up to the task. Pressure to the pipette is controlled precisely through a multi-turn regulator and is reported digitally for reproducibility. Injection time is set using an optically encoded circuit that permits both fine and coarse settings from a single control knob. System timing can be controlled in three ways: push button, foot switch, or external trigger. Unique Pressure Capabilities The PLI-100A features three positive and two negative pressures. The three positive functions allow the user to: Inject - Inject picoliter to nanoliter amounts of fluids Balance - Apply a balance pressure to prevent backflow into the micropipette following an injection Clear - Clear a micropipette of material that is blocking the tip The two negative (or vacuum) functions allow the user to: Fill - Fill micropipettes from their tips Hold - Provide a means to secure and manipulate a cell using holding pipette.
